Commit graph

73 commits

Author SHA1 Message Date
Uma Mehta
7ef6bbde61 sdm660_64: update name of media profiles xml
update the name of the media profiles xml to match the
name of the file queried by the media profiles header file

Change-Id: I472d8f0f94a55fd76e99a2b55410e38b4607527e
2017-06-16 04:06:59 -07:00
Linux Build Service Account
2c98f39cee Merge "init.target.rc: Use the EA binary in vendor/bin path" 2017-06-13 20:19:33 -07:00
Devi Sandeep Endluri V V
785502c4df Add tcmiface in PRODUCT_BOOT_JARS
Add tcmiface library in PRODUCT_BOOT_JARS

Change-Id: Id40960f33720f2c31391f902678cec443ef88cd5
CRs-Fixed: 2057679
2017-06-12 06:12:54 -07:00
Linux Build Service Account
eb9d39be0b Merge "sdm660_64: Add manifest entry for IOmxStore" 2017-06-10 03:15:08 -07:00
Maulik Shah
fdb8bc18c1 init.target.rc: Use the EA binary in vendor/bin path
EA binary is moved to system/vendor/bin path from system/bin.
Update the same in init.target.rc file.

Change-Id: I5a83a3d4de50797cf8081909003abab77b518ba4
2017-06-09 13:25:23 +05:30
Linux Build Service Account
a0f044ac68 Merge "SDM660_64:changing property name" 2017-06-08 18:39:26 -07:00
Linux Build Service Account
42aa267f99 Merge "sdm660_64/sdm630_64: cleanup cpuset configuration" 2017-06-08 18:39:21 -07:00
Linux Build Service Account
46f0dcf111 Merge "Update vintf to be in sync with 8998 target." 2017-06-08 11:32:16 -07:00
Linux Build Service Account
0c4296fb0e Merge "[IMS]: Start ims daemons from vendor" 2017-06-08 11:32:15 -07:00
Mahesh Lanka
6d558ae1e5 sdm660_64: Add manifest entry for IOmxStore
Added interface+instance name for IOmxStore.

Change-Id: I7ce50dcb3776fce0b397b478596a631d0da7e48b
2017-06-08 14:44:40 +05:30
Uma Mehta
5c6d1d63fb SDM660_64:changing property name
Changing property name with vendor prefix.

Change-Id: Iaf1841872cecad9049e2b307cefcfce69bf2e476
2017-06-06 15:32:09 +05:30
Pavankumar Kondeti
6f6db13dde sdm660_64/sdm630_64: cleanup cpuset configuration
The following changes are made to simplify the cpuset
configuration.

(1) Earlier kernels used to ignore any offline CPUs specified
in the cpuset/cpus file. As there is no gaurantee that all
gold cluster CPUs are online during init, silver cluster
cpumask is written to cpuset/cpus file before writing the
all possible cpumask. Recent kernels have support to handle
offline CPUs written to cpuset/cpus file. When the CPU
becomes online, the cpuset setting is applied. So apply
the setting for a cpuset cgroup once.

(2) Both SDM660 and SDM630 share the same device project,
so move the final cpuset configuration to post-boot. This
allows different cpuset settings for these two targets. This
also improves boot-up performance as we apply the cpuset
restrictions after the booting is completed. This policy
is already in place for other targets like MSM8998.

Change-Id: I482f6e10de2224695c319d7546b6d267d75ca4d1
2017-06-05 13:27:30 +05:30
Linux Build Service Account
8a73a15ac0 Merge "sdm660_64: Remove MINIMAL_FONT_FOOTPRINT Flag" 2017-06-01 08:18:26 -07:00
Linux Build Service Account
6797cc271d Merge "sdm660_64: Update sensors properties in system.prop" 2017-06-01 08:18:23 -07:00
Naveen Kumar
ee121f99a7 Update vintf to be in sync with 8998 target.
Change-Id: Ic2797d3fb45744242083158d893521aef30575ac
2017-06-01 00:24:40 -07:00
Devi Sandeep Endluri V V
798ff412f3 [IMS]: Start ims daemons from vendor
- imsdatadaemon, imsqmidaemon, ims_rtp_daemon
      and imscmservice  have to be started from vendor partition.

    CRs-fixed: 2053865
    Change-Id: Ifd195376b4d0f11e8f276833c55ac02c93988cb7
2017-06-01 12:39:03 +05:30
wangjing
2477f8ad82 sdm660_64: Remove MINIMAL_FONT_FOOTPRINT Flag
This flag will cause language display issue.

Change-Id: I612eea948e7df3c6ceb8a642b5af07623dae3dff
CRs-Fixed: 2054273
2017-06-01 10:34:23 +08:00
Linux Build Service Account
9181b2b16e Merge "sdm660_64: Add interface name and instance for video HAL" 2017-05-30 18:22:40 -07:00
Linux Build Service Account
2c1c891570 Merge "sdm660_64: Move sensors hals config file" 2017-05-29 22:18:13 -07:00
Santhosh Behara
4a9b8645a0 sdm660_64: Add interface name and instance for video HAL
Add interface name and instance for video HAL to avoid
transport mode from falling back to passthrough.

Change-Id: I4ed89769cae90797cf93a0ed106cba97acc07205
2017-05-29 07:12:38 -07:00
Linux Build Service Account
1205c81dbc Merge " Added HAL's List" 2017-05-27 17:09:46 -07:00
Shaikh Shadul
ebf26463d9 sdm660_64: Update sensors properties in system.prop
Update sensors properties in system.prop file as
- ro.qti.* to  ro.vendor.*.

Change-Id: I743366d21d2bb57ce05b61c3f4e42fad92853dae
2017-05-26 08:10:39 -07:00
Shaikh Shadul
d2d6efe63b sdm660_64: Move sensors hals config file
Move sensors hals config file (hals.conf) to /vendor/etc/sensors/
from /system/etc/sensors/.

Change-Id: If1c3fd0cd48691d223c3a1185f9c1d847c7b155c
2017-05-26 15:45:11 +05:30
Linux Build Service Account
37f40c38bd Merge "sdm660_64: Run qseecom daemon from vendor" 2017-05-24 18:16:29 -07:00
Pawan Chilka
af8025e2c3 Added HAL's List
Change-Id: I221894cfe9136b0f532852862fbfc4afb04abc55
2017-05-24 15:16:41 +05:30
AnilKumar Chimata
7c48c42344 sdm660_64: Run qseecom daemon from vendor
Run qseecom daemon from the vendor partition instead of system.

Change-Id: I152dda485639ff278827b07913e7d64f5ef33ce9
2017-05-24 11:21:38 +05:30
Santhosh Behara
cc2601708f SDM660_64: Enable the flag TARGET_USES_MEDIA_EXTENSIONS
Enable the flag TARGET_USES_MEDIA_EXTENSIONS for video recording
on camera HAL1 to work on sdm660.

Change-Id: I56422996e8160079859e0189cc9cfa9c49e66abc
2017-05-23 06:00:45 -07:00
Linux Build Service Account
b0379f97a4 Merge "sdm660_64:Support init.target.vendor.rc script file." 2017-05-23 00:10:27 -07:00
Linux Build Service Account
f616b465fc Merge "sdm660: Install media_profiles in system/etc" 2017-05-18 16:43:51 -07:00
Linux Build Service Account
e4ee9c6451 Merge "sdm660: thermal: Add thermal send rule socket to thermal service init" 2017-05-18 16:43:49 -07:00
Uma Mehta
ad007c396b sdm660: Install media_profiles in system/etc
Install media_profiles in system/etc as well
since the file is currently checked in system
etc partition only

Change-Id: I5e59623fd367d00bfd7cfdf3ddca07749e76f84a
2017-05-17 17:13:56 +05:30
Arusha Goyal
975938b552 sdm660_64:Support init.target.vendor.rc script file.
We now support init.target.vendor.rc file which is intended to
contain target specific VENDOR service definitions, triggers.
This file will stay at /vendor/etc/init, so the vendor service
definitions written with this file will now correctly stay in
vendor region.

Change-Id: I4d1fd718b38572d080405940a377c90a9f0fce10
2017-05-17 14:54:38 +05:30
Manaf Meethalavalappu Pallikunhi
acd05df453 sdm660: thermal: Add thermal send rule socket to thermal service init
Add thermal send rule socket to thermal service initialization script
This change is required for SE Android so that thermal socket context
are not overridden by init.

Change-Id: I8774b62f35f72a481f9976dda5d1aee1e19d8374
2017-05-16 22:51:57 -07:00
Pavankumar Kondeti
ec2cfbd708 sdm660_64: update cpuset settings for background and system-background
Allow backgroun and system-background group tasks to run on all
little cluster CPUs. Currently they are limited to run on CPU0
and CPU0-CPU2 respectively. The new settings showed improvement
in application sequential launch latency test results.

CRs-Fixed: 2032599
Change-Id: Ia98aff2dc084299f5e1a73418dceff1a0444cd98
2017-05-15 20:47:42 -07:00
Pawan Chilka
506c4e194e SDM660_64 BIT :Enabling vendor.img
Change-Id: I3cbb4487435e86ab8233ec024f285a9088d8e4e4
2017-05-11 15:54:25 +05:30
jinfaw
9eb12cdecf sdm660_64:enable TARGET_USES_QTIC
Re-enable qrdplus after vendor partition was enabled

Change-Id: I9d1dd79e140d0a728a73d8ead91300ca59a99c4e
CRs-Fixed: 2044401
2017-05-09 01:53:57 -07:00
Linux Build Service Account
d208bf99a5 Merge "SDM660_64 adding recovery_vendor_variant.fstab" 2017-05-08 13:09:01 -07:00
Linux Build Service Account
d7afb847c2 Merge "Install default configuration files in system/vendor/etc/ for 64 bit" 2017-05-08 13:09:01 -07:00
Pawan Chilka
63254e9682 Install default configuration files in system/vendor/etc/ for 64 bit
Change-Id: Ie12caf5fe70550f237eb67b292ad15b9c59b7a42
2017-05-08 15:16:50 +05:30
Linux Build Service Account
f597b3ef97 Merge "system prop: Disable camera UBWC" 2017-05-05 13:43:16 -07:00
Pawan Chilka
c4412004c5 SDM660_64 adding recovery_vendor_variant.fstab
Change-Id: I8244447366000be328b77844365658470de85611
2017-05-05 20:36:01 +05:30
Linux Build Service Account
f776409853 Merge "Remove rootfs runtime changes during init for tombstones" 2017-05-03 15:33:05 -07:00
Linux Build Service Account
909948f15c Merge "sdm660_64: Update per_mgr path" 2017-05-03 03:47:19 -07:00
David Ng
584d261bf7 Remove rootfs runtime changes during init for tombstones
With A/B update, rootfs is supported by system fs and thus
always read-only.  Remove unnecessary /tombstones symlink
and change all subdirectory creation under /tombstones to
be /data/tombstones.

Change-Id: Ibb991f80fc09e0397c37cecea07f531f49802773
2017-05-03 01:25:44 -07:00
Krupal Divvela
91e7368b62 system prop: Disable camera UBWC
Disable camera (CPP) UBWC for time being
till the CPP page fault issue is fixed.

Change-Id: I56f5e4b731580b47e0b82ff2edaa3803ac816b32
CRs-Fixed: 2024750
2017-05-02 23:04:40 -07:00
Linux Build Service Account
bd9605bac6 Merge "SDM660_64: Install media config files in vendor/etc" 2017-05-02 14:54:08 -07:00
Mahesh Lanka
57cb502bd8 SDM660_64: Install media config files in vendor/etc
Also install in system/etc and system/vendor/etc till the
migration to /vendor is complete

Change-Id: I9a548bc09900e0eee96d644faf851e2bb27fcbf2
2017-05-02 13:54:28 +05:30
padarshr
7c968c11d5 sdm660_64: Move the dsp partition into A/B mode.
We now move the mounting of the dsp partition into the fstab so that
fs_mgr can use the slotselect argument to correctly mount the partition
based on the current active slot.

Change-Id: I9548185be984842a6edd7c44731d66bda6e0016d
2017-05-01 14:44:39 +05:30
Linux Build Service Account
2ceca00b31 Merge "Add telephony-ext to boot jar path" 2017-04-29 09:52:31 -07:00
Linux Build Service Account
4908aae819 Merge "sdm660_64: Install video seccomp policy files" 2017-04-27 07:13:06 -07:00